SUSE-RU-2020:3341-1: moderate: Recommended update for libsolv, libzypp, zypper
sle-updates at lists.suse.com
sle-updates at lists.suse.com
Mon Nov 16 10:21:01 MST 2020
SUSE Recommended Update: Recommended update for libsolv, libzypp, zypper
______________________________________________________________________________
Announcement ID: SUSE-RU-2020:3341-1
Rating: moderate
References: #1174918 #1176192 #1176435 #1176712 #1176740
#1176902 #1177238 #935885 SLE-16271
Affected Products:
SUSE Linux Enterprise Server for SAP 15
SUSE Linux Enterprise Server 15-LTSS
SUSE Linux Enterprise Installer 15
SUSE Linux Enterprise High Performance Computing 15-LTSS
SUSE Linux Enterprise High Performance Computing 15-ESPOS
______________________________________________________________________________
An update that has 8 recommended fixes and contains one
feature can now be installed.
Description:
This update for libsolv, libzypp, zypper fixes the following issues:
libzypp was updated to 17.25.1:
- Fix bsc#1176902: When kernel-rt has been installed, the purge-kernels
service fails during boot.
- Use package name provides as group key in purge-kernel (bsc#1176740
bsc#1176192) kernel-default-base has new packaging, where the kernel
uname -r does not reflect the full package version anymore. This patch
adds additional logic to use the most generic/shortest edition each
package provides with %{packagename}=<version> to group the kernel
packages instead of the rpm versions. This also changes how the
keep-spec for specific versions is applied, instead of matching the
package versions, each of the package name provides will be matched.
- RepoInfo: Return the type of the local metadata cache as fallback
(bsc#1176435)
- VendorAttr: Fix broken "suse,opensuse" equivalence handling. Enhance API
and testcases. (bsc#1174918)
- Update docs regarding 'opensuse' namepace matching.
- New solver testcase format.
- Link against libzsd to close libsolvs open references (as we link
statically)
zypper was updated to 1.14.40:
- info: Assume descriptions starting with '<p>' are richtext (bsc#935885)
- help: prevent 'whatis' from writing to stderr (bsc#1176712)
- wp: point out that command is aliased to a search command and searches
case-insensitive (jsc#SLE-16271)
libsolv was updated to 0.7.16:
- do not ask the namespace callback for splitprovides when writing a
testcase
- fix add_complex_recommends() selecting conflicted packages in rare cases
leading to crashes
- improve choicerule generation so that package updates are prefered in
more cases
- make testcase_mangle_repo_names deal correctly with freed repos
[bsc#1177238]
- fix deduceq2addedmap clearing bits outside of the map
- conda: feature depriorization first
- conda: fix startswith implementation
- move find_update_seeds() call in cleandeps calculation
- set SOLVABLE_BUILDHOST in rpm and rpmmd parsers
- new testcase_mangle_repo_names() function
- new solv_fmemopen() function
Patch Instructions:
To install this SUSE Recommended Update use the SUSE recommended installation methods
like YaST online_update or "zypper patch".
Alternatively you can run the command listed for your product:
- SUSE Linux Enterprise Server for SAP 15:
zypper in -t patch SUSE-SLE-Product-SLES_SAP-15-2020-3341=1
- SUSE Linux Enterprise Server 15-LTSS:
zypper in -t patch SUSE-SLE-Product-SLES-15-2020-3341=1
- SUSE Linux Enterprise Installer 15:
zypper in -t patch SUSE-SLE-INSTALLER-15-2020-3341=1
- SUSE Linux Enterprise High Performance Computing 15-LTSS:
zypper in -t patch SUSE-SLE-Product-HPC-15-2020-3341=1
- SUSE Linux Enterprise High Performance Computing 15-ESPOS:
zypper in -t patch SUSE-SLE-Product-HPC-15-2020-3341=1
Package List:
- SUSE Linux Enterprise Server for SAP 15 (ppc64le x86_64):
libsolv-debuginfo-0.7.16-3.37.1
libsolv-debugsource-0.7.16-3.37.1
libsolv-devel-0.7.16-3.37.1
libsolv-devel-debuginfo-0.7.16-3.37.1
libsolv-tools-0.7.16-3.37.1
libsolv-tools-debuginfo-0.7.16-3.37.1
libzypp-17.25.1-3.52.10
libzypp-debuginfo-17.25.1-3.52.10
libzypp-debugsource-17.25.1-3.52.10
libzypp-devel-17.25.1-3.52.10
perl-solv-0.7.16-3.37.1
perl-solv-debuginfo-0.7.16-3.37.1
python-solv-0.7.16-3.37.1
python-solv-debuginfo-0.7.16-3.37.1
python3-solv-0.7.16-3.37.1
python3-solv-debuginfo-0.7.16-3.37.1
ruby-solv-0.7.16-3.37.1
ruby-solv-debuginfo-0.7.16-3.37.1
zypper-1.14.40-3.40.10
zypper-debuginfo-1.14.40-3.40.10
zypper-debugsource-1.14.40-3.40.10
- SUSE Linux Enterprise Server for SAP 15 (noarch):
zypper-log-1.14.40-3.40.10
- SUSE Linux Enterprise Server 15-LTSS (aarch64 s390x):
libsolv-debuginfo-0.7.16-3.37.1
libsolv-debugsource-0.7.16-3.37.1
libsolv-devel-0.7.16-3.37.1
libsolv-devel-debuginfo-0.7.16-3.37.1
libsolv-tools-0.7.16-3.37.1
libsolv-tools-debuginfo-0.7.16-3.37.1
libzypp-17.25.1-3.52.10
libzypp-debuginfo-17.25.1-3.52.10
libzypp-debugsource-17.25.1-3.52.10
libzypp-devel-17.25.1-3.52.10
perl-solv-0.7.16-3.37.1
perl-solv-debuginfo-0.7.16-3.37.1
python-solv-0.7.16-3.37.1
python-solv-debuginfo-0.7.16-3.37.1
python3-solv-0.7.16-3.37.1
python3-solv-debuginfo-0.7.16-3.37.1
ruby-solv-0.7.16-3.37.1
ruby-solv-debuginfo-0.7.16-3.37.1
zypper-1.14.40-3.40.10
zypper-debuginfo-1.14.40-3.40.10
zypper-debugsource-1.14.40-3.40.10
- SUSE Linux Enterprise Server 15-LTSS (noarch):
zypper-log-1.14.40-3.40.10
- SUSE Linux Enterprise Installer 15 (aarch64 ppc64le s390x x86_64):
libsolv-tools-0.7.16-3.37.1
libzypp-17.25.1-3.52.10
zypper-1.14.40-3.40.10
- SUSE Linux Enterprise High Performance Computing 15-LTSS (aarch64 x86_64):
libsolv-debuginfo-0.7.16-3.37.1
libsolv-debugsource-0.7.16-3.37.1
libsolv-devel-0.7.16-3.37.1
libsolv-devel-debuginfo-0.7.16-3.37.1
libsolv-tools-0.7.16-3.37.1
libsolv-tools-debuginfo-0.7.16-3.37.1
libzypp-17.25.1-3.52.10
libzypp-debuginfo-17.25.1-3.52.10
libzypp-debugsource-17.25.1-3.52.10
libzypp-devel-17.25.1-3.52.10
perl-solv-0.7.16-3.37.1
perl-solv-debuginfo-0.7.16-3.37.1
python-solv-0.7.16-3.37.1
python-solv-debuginfo-0.7.16-3.37.1
python3-solv-0.7.16-3.37.1
python3-solv-debuginfo-0.7.16-3.37.1
ruby-solv-0.7.16-3.37.1
ruby-solv-debuginfo-0.7.16-3.37.1
zypper-1.14.40-3.40.10
zypper-debuginfo-1.14.40-3.40.10
zypper-debugsource-1.14.40-3.40.10
- SUSE Linux Enterprise High Performance Computing 15-LTSS (noarch):
zypper-log-1.14.40-3.40.10
- SUSE Linux Enterprise High Performance Computing 15-ESPOS (aarch64 x86_64):
libsolv-debuginfo-0.7.16-3.37.1
libsolv-debugsource-0.7.16-3.37.1
libsolv-devel-0.7.16-3.37.1
libsolv-devel-debuginfo-0.7.16-3.37.1
libsolv-tools-0.7.16-3.37.1
libsolv-tools-debuginfo-0.7.16-3.37.1
libzypp-17.25.1-3.52.10
libzypp-debuginfo-17.25.1-3.52.10
libzypp-debugsource-17.25.1-3.52.10
libzypp-devel-17.25.1-3.52.10
perl-solv-0.7.16-3.37.1
perl-solv-debuginfo-0.7.16-3.37.1
python-solv-0.7.16-3.37.1
python-solv-debuginfo-0.7.16-3.37.1
python3-solv-0.7.16-3.37.1
python3-solv-debuginfo-0.7.16-3.37.1
ruby-solv-0.7.16-3.37.1
ruby-solv-debuginfo-0.7.16-3.37.1
zypper-1.14.40-3.40.10
zypper-debuginfo-1.14.40-3.40.10
zypper-debugsource-1.14.40-3.40.10
- SUSE Linux Enterprise High Performance Computing 15-ESPOS (noarch):
zypper-log-1.14.40-3.40.10
References:
https://bugzilla.suse.com/1174918
https://bugzilla.suse.com/1176192
https://bugzilla.suse.com/1176435
https://bugzilla.suse.com/1176712
https://bugzilla.suse.com/1176740
https://bugzilla.suse.com/1176902
https://bugzilla.suse.com/1177238
https://bugzilla.suse.com/935885
More information about the sle-updates
mailing list